Online piracy: threats & possible solutions for content providers & ISPs
Online piracy has enormous consequences for copyright owners and for Internet service providers. The speakers will look at strategies for managing the threat of piracy on the internet, research on the effects of piracy on content businesses and ISPs, examples of successful partnerships between content owners and ISPs to combat piracy, and possible future directions.
